What language has the weirdest alphabet?

In Inuktitut, syllables are made up of a consonant sound followed by a vowel sound. The Inuktitut alphabet has a unique mechanic in that different shapes correspond to consonant sounds while the orientation of the shape corresponds to the vowel sound.

Which language has more than 1 alphabet?

According to the Guinness Book Of World Records, the Khmer Language has the largest alphabet in the world, with a total of 74 letters, consisting of 33 consonants, 23 vowels and 12 independent vowels.

  • What are all the letters in the alphabet?

    The English alphabet consists of 26 letters. Each letter has an uppercase (“capital letter”) and a lowercase (“small letter”) form. Five of the letters in the English Alphabet are vowels: A, E, I, O, U. The remaining 21 letters are consonants: B, C, D, F, G, H, J, K, L, M, N, P, Q, R, S, T, V, X, Z, and usually W and Y.
